The St. John Fisher (3-0) and Ithaca College women’s lacrosse teams (2-0) rank 14th and 15th, respectively, in week three of the Intercollegiate Women’s Lacrosse Coaches Association standings. The Cardinals improved one spot, while the Bombers had a two-spot improvement from a week ago.

Fisher senior Melissa Leonhard ranks fifth in Division III women's lacrosse with 9.33 draw controls per game and the team is ranked 12th in the category averaging 16.67.

The Cardinals will return to action at 4:30 p.m. on Wednesday, March 13 and will host SUNY Geneseo.    

Ithaca senior Tracy Rivas ranks 15th in DIII women’s lacrosse with 3.5 assists per game and 21st with 6.5 points per contest. Classmate Jess Worthman sits 17th nationally with a goals-against average of 6.5.

Ithaca is on its spring training trip in Clermont, Fla. where the Bombers will face #4 Gettysburg on Wednesday and #8 Franklin & Marshall on Thursday.
